Step 1 – Inspect Your Roof for Hail Damage

After a hailstorm, it’s essential to assess your roof for signs of damage. While some issues are obvious, others may require a closer look. Here are some signs of roof hail damage to watch out for:

  • Dented or cracked shingles – Impact from hailstones can weaken the structure of your shingles
  • Granule loss – Check your gutters for excessive granules, which indicate shingle wear
  • Bruised or soft spots – Press on questionable areas to see if they feel soft or spongy
  • Flashing or vent damage – Hail can dent or loosen metal components on your roof
  • Leaks or water stains – Interior water spots suggest damage that needs immediate attention

Safe Inspection Tips

While it’s important to inspect your roof for hail damage, safety should always be a top priority. Here are some tips to help you safely assess any potential damage:

  • Assess your roof from the ground using binoculars 
  • Look for hail damage on cars, siding, and outdoor furniture—if these are affected, your roof likely is too.
  • Avoid climbing onto the roof yourself! Contact a hail damage roofing contractor for a professional inspection if you suspect damage.

Step 2 – Prevent Further Damage with Temporary Fixes

If you notice hail damage to your roof, acting fast can help prevent further problems. Some temporary quick solutions can include:

  • Tarp exposed areas to prevent leaks
  • Secure loose shingles with roofing cement if possible
  • Clear debris from gutters to maintain proper water drainage

While these temporary fixes help, they are not a substitute for professional hail damage roof repair.

Step 4 – File an Insurance Claim If Needed

If hail has caused significant damage to your roof, your homeowner’s insurance may cover repairs. Here’s how to file a roof hail damage claim effectively:

  • Document the damage – Take photos of dents, cracks, missing granules, and leaks
  • Check your policy – Review your coverage for hail damage roof repair
  • Schedule a professional inspection – Many roofing companies provide insurance claim assistance
  • Submit your claim – Provide the necessary documentation to your insurer
  • Work with a licensed roofing contractor – Choose a reputable hail damage roofing company to ensure quality repairs

Step 5 – Prevent Future Hail Damage

Once your roof is repaired, taking proactive steps to protect it from future storms becomes imperative. Some steps you can take include:

  • Upgrade to impact-resistant shingles for better durability
  • Schedule regular roof inspections to catch small problems before they worsen
  • Trim overhanging tree branches to reduce falling debris
  • Maintain clean gutters to ensure proper drainage

Preventative maintenance can help extend your roof’s lifespan and reduce the need for frequent hail damage roof repair.
